{"data":{"id":"us-in/ic-5-33-5-6","jurisdiction":"us-in","citation":"IC 5-33-5-6","heading":"Advisory committees","body":"Sec. 6. The director may establish advisory committees to advise the board and the corporation on issues determined by the director. If the director establishes an advisory committee under this section, the advisory committee must:\n(1) have members that represent diverse geographic areas and economic sectors of Indiana; and\n(2) include members or representatives of tourism organizations.\nAn advisory committee member is not entitled to salary or per diem.","path":["TITLE 5.
